Daniel Craig says being famous is a "pain in the a*s".
He said: "I'm in denial about it but it has changed everything for me. Life just got flipped on its head.
"All of a sudden everybody recognised me. I can't go out without being recognised. Simply put, it's a pain in the a*s.

The 40-year-old star also claims he never became an actor to be famous and has had to change his life drastically to deal with it.
He added to Britain's the Sunday Times Culture magazine: "People say, 'You're an actor, isn't that what you do?'
"But I don't do it to be recognised. I do it because I get a kick out of doing it.
